Ingredients You’ll Need
Gather up these ingredients to bring this mouthwatering dish to life:
- 1 cup steel cut oats
- 1 can (15 oz) pumpkin puree
- 3 cups of water (or milk for creaminess)
- 2 tablespoons maple syrup (or to taste)
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/2 teaspoon nutmeg
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- Optional toppings: chopped nuts, dried fruit, or a splash of almond milk
Instructions to Make It Perfect
Now that you’ve got your ingredients, let’s get this party started:
- First up, plug in that Instant Pot and set it to sauté mode. Add a splash of water or oil if you want to prevent sticking.
- Once it’s heated, toss in your steel cut oats and toast them for about 2-3 minutes. This will enhance the nutty flavor that’s oh-so-good!
- Next, add in your pumpkin puree, water (or milk), maple syrup, cinnamon, nutmeg, and salt. Stir it all together to combine the flavors.
- Close the lid, making sure the vent is sealed. Set the Instant Pot to manual mode for 10 minutes. It’s going to work its magic!
- When the time’s up, let it naturally release for about 10 minutes. Then, carefully quick release any remaining pressure.
- Give it a good stir and check the consistency. If it’s too thick for your liking, add a little more liquid until you get that perfect creaminess.
- Serve up your steel cut oats warm and top with your choice of extras like nuts or dried fruit. Enjoy!
